Oman UAE Exchange Receives New ISO Certifications

– ISO 9001:2015 for demonstrating quality and ISO 14001:2015 for environment management –

Muscat: Oman UAE Exchange, a renowned money transfer, foreign currency exchange and payment solutions brand in the Sultanate of Oman, has earned two new coveted ISO certifications – ISO 9001:2015 and ISO 14001:2015.

The ISO 9001:2015 was awarded for demonstrating Quality Management System in terms of product quality, features and services, and satisfying the customer’s requirements while the ISO 14001:2015 certifies that the company’s Environment Management System is in conformity with all applicable regulatory requirements.

Boban M.P., Chief Executive Officer at Oman UAE Exchange, said: “Working in a global and dynamic environment makes it imperative for us to provide our customers with a secure financial atmosphere and safeguard them from any security threats. The certifications are a testament of our continued and diligent efforts towards innovation, compliance, quality and excellence.”

About Oman UAE Exchange

Oman UAE Exchange commenced its operations in the Sultanate of Oman in the year 1995. In a very short span of time, the brand has exponentially grown and expanded its branch network to 56 outlets, which is the largest in the Sultanate. The brand holds a licence from the Central Bank of Oman and offers its customers with money transfer and foreign exchange services. It is also a member of prestigious global associations and has been recognised and awarded for its quality and business excellence over the years.
